He needs to be taken out of the flow only a few bits at a time, well, you also need to store the already unpacked ones somewhere data. The buffer for loading from disk /by sector/ can be length 256+some_small_constant bytes. And through this buffer you can suck in the entire file and unpack it normally. But because The hardware disk drive is dumb and reads ahead into its internal buffer produce can’t, then it’s better to suck in at least 4 kilobytes. And the way it is customary among spectrists is to load 16kb sectors, every with my depacker, but the same everywhere, and then unpack into a separate jar - LAMERITY. There are losses on the remaining sectors on average of 128 bytes per sector, plus depacker about 256 bytes per jar. 2All: Recently, in general, many programs consist of a bunch of segments that you need to unpack it and organize it in memory. It would be nice if someone got busy a universal loader for such things. Well, at the same time we would like to decide on format downloaded files. You will also need a linker to assemble and package this heap segments into a monoblock.

Let's! :-) Down VVVV look, is this? ╔═══════════════════════════════ ═══════════════════════════════╗ ║ ║ ║ ROM emulator for the "ZX-Spectrum" computer. ║ ║ Version 1.0. ║ ║ ║ ╚═══════════════════════════════ ═══════════════════════════════╝ This development is intended for debugging and testing embedded computer software. This scheme replaces Computer ROM on RAM size 64 kB. I am the owner of the computer Profi, so all signals are indicated based on its circuit. Therefore I will give an explanation of some of the names, because on the diagrams of different car models may vary. _____ TRDOS is one of two ROM page switching signals. When he active, then the half of the ROM in which the _____ are maintained by TR-DOS and the Profi start menu. ROMCS - active when accessing addresses #0000 - #3FFF, if ROM not blocked.ROM14 is the second signal for switching ROM pages. Coming from the port #7FFD. The emulator is controlled by software via port #F7. Conflicts with other is not created by any devices, because address decryption occurs over all 8 bits. The bit layout is as follows: 0 - connects RAM instead of ROM. Writing to RAM is only possible when connecting it. 1 - blocking writing to RAM. Useful for full ROM emulation. 2 - device reset blocking. If this bit is clear, then Pressing the reset button will reconnect the ROM. When tired set bit, resetting will not affect the state of the device in any way. swarms. You can get out of this state only by programmatically clearing this bit or by turning off the pi- tania. Introduced also for full ROM emulation. 3 - setting this bit to 1 will connect that page of RAM or a ROM that contains TR-DOS and something else in the depending on the specific machine. Selecting specifically TR-DOS or The additional page is produced by bit 4 of port #7FFD. Introduced to facilitate access to the TR-DOS page, as well as for providing access to an additional page in machines, in which it does not exist (Profi, GRM, Radon, etc.). This device is designed to use ROM 27512. Unfortunately, for many reasons I cannot make the device work. stva with ProfPZU on Scorpio. Naturally, ProfPZU itself worked with himIt will work, but it’s impossible to replace all the pages. Therefore To work, you must load old versions into page 4 of RAM shadow monitor, working with regular ROM. Second similar case is the interface "ZX-LPRINT". If his program is placed in a separate ROM, and not in the fourth page of 27512, then This ROM will also not be emulated. When installing the emulator The ROM located in the computer must be moved to its fee. The circuit is designed for connection to the system bus. and which no additional signals are required. and at the moment the emulator is assembled and working, therefore the circuit is not must contain errors. The prototype showed brilliant performance results. Now you can do whatever you want with your ROM. For example, you can completely change the NMI processing routine in TR-DOS - this hitherto useless button can really become magical! Tests of the prototype showed only one nuance, which concerns the operation of TR-DOS in the device memory. On initialization TR-DOS replaces the ROM. This phenomenon is a consequence of the work subroutine from address 15672, the purpose of which is to check for presence of Interface-1. To do this, she resets port #F7 in the hope get a response from the interface. Below is its full text: 15672 XOR A; reset port #F7 OUT(247),A IN A,(247) ;look at its state CP 30; interface-1 responds?JR Z,15684 ;if yes, then create its system variables CP 31 RET NZ ;if not, then return 15684 RST 8 ;create interface system variables-1 DEFB #31 LD A,1 ;on the SAVE command, write 1 copy LD (23791),A RET ;return To ensure TR-DOS operation in the emulator memory, it is necessary correct this subroutine by entering two zeros at addresses 15673 and 15674. After this, port #F7 will no longer be reset, and you can work with TR-DOS in the emulator's RAM.

Hello George! 16 Sep 00 22:39, George Valnin -> Aleksandr Majorov: [skipped] AM>> And in the case of using out (254),a: inc a: jr $-3 GV> Ugh, what a bullshit... ;) OUT (#FE), A _nelamer_ write... ;) SA-A-A-AM LAMER! ;)))))))))) What is the fastest way to dial 254 (three buttons side by side!) Or stretch across the entire keyboard? Shift+3, release Shift, F, E ... Long! Besides, I have an agreement with myself: OUT (#FE),A means that it is needed in the program. And OUT (254), A is a temporary breakpoint. And then I do a search Find "out (254)" and remove all the breakpoints, leaving the NECESSARY pins in the port untouched.
